This is an idea that Philip gave me as he is going to do it on the simplylightwave site (cheers Phil)

Right the idea is that every month we will run a competition on a specific model.. this may be a dinosaur / automobile / plane / cup etc..

Then that winning model will be entered into our model area here on the site

Models don't have to be textured, but you will have to include a txt file stating that you own the copyright of the model and allow for free download for non-commercial purposes, since the winners model will be made available in our 3D model area.

Of course we shall give any winner some vip access as we would not expect to take a high quality model from you for nothing! (would we ? user added image)


This way ... you benefit - the site benefits and the members benefit!

What you guys think? If you like it the first competition will begin on the 1/2/2003
